Replace Image Background (Using Canva)

So, you have that perfect picture but you really want to have a different background. For example, your students are studying landforms and you want to put a picture of them on the top of a mountain. If only you could take the object of the picture (your students) and put it on a different background. The good news, you CAN! You can use Canva to strip the background of any image away and make it transparent so you can overlay it on a new background. The curricular possibilities are endless! Give Canva a try!

Remove the Background of an Image:

  1. Head over to Canva.com.

  2. Click on “Create a design”.


  1. Choose “Education Presentation” or custom size.


  1. Click on “Photos” on the left to search for free images from Canva to add to the background or you can click on “Upload” to upload your own.


  1. Make the image fit the canvas. It is ok to go outside the canvas.


  1. Click on “Uploads” on the left and upload a picture of yourself from your device. You can use your camera and create an image on your device before you do this.


  1. Click on the uploaded image and move and resize the image to where you want.


  1. Make sure your image is selected and click “Edit Image” at the top and click on “Background Remover”. 


  1. When it is done click “Apply”.


  1. You can still edit this image. When you are ready to download it click the “Download” icon and click “Download”.
